What about removing the password/PIN?
Its effect is most easily perceivable if we look at unlocking of mobile devices. Where the password/PIN are removed from unlocking process, we could only rely on (1) a physical token or (2) a set of physical token and biometrics used in ‘two-entrance’ deployment.
(1) is no different to an ATM that dispenses cash without PIN, whereas the security of (2) is even lower than (1). Can they be a smart choice?
